Propane Leak at Long Lake

Print RSS Facebook Twitter RSS

By Captain Alexander Skoda
February 22, 2026

Residents of Long Lake on Arcadia Dr. Reported smelling propane leaks in the residents and immediate area. Ancram Fire Company responded with 79-20 and 79-31. Firefighters using gas meters and breathing apparatus, confirmed that levels were below dangerous but confirmed that tanks in the area were empty and discovered that most of the tanks in the community were close to empty resulting the smells and lose of propane to multiple homes throughout the community. Crews checked over a dozen homes and notifying residents. Ultimately the problem was resolved by a propane delivery company who filled and reset propane appliances in the homes.

Units: Ancram Car 1, 79-20, 79-31
